ACQUISITION PHASE - 5230.2

(Revised: 01/2016)

The Acquisition Phase is when the acquisition is conducted. Acquisitions shall be conducted in a manner that complies with State policies and meets the State’s needs. In conducting acquisitions, the State shall follow these requirements:

  • Acquisition documents shall clearly set forth the rules and authority governing the acquisition.
  • Competitive solicitation documents shall clearly set forth the:
    • Business and technical requirements
    • Evaluation methodology to be used
    • Applicable protest procedures
    • Contract award procedures
  • If the acquisition is for a personal services contract pursuant to Government Code §19130(a), the acquiring department must notify the State Personnel Board pursuant to Government Code §19131 prior to contract execution.
  • Protests shall be handled in a manner consistent with law, regulation and policy. Requirements for protests are in Chapter 7 of SCM Volume 3.

Various chapters of SCM Volume 3 spell out requirements and procedures for specific acquisition approaches and methods. See SIMM 19C for additional requirements and procedures for reportable IT projects.
